Including: WebTRUSS A pre-built structural member capable of supporting a load over a given span. A truss consists of one or more triangles in its construction. PITCHED TRUSS Any truss in which the top chord is sloped and the bottom chord is horizontal. FLAT TRUSS A truss which has the top chord parallel to the bottom chord over the entire length of the truss.

Clear … WebRoof trusses are engineered wood alternatives to hand-framed rafters. They support live and dead loads by efficiently transferring these loads to the building's walls or supports. Live loads aren't always present and include things like snow, wind, rain, and temporary construction loads. On the other hand, dead loads are always present and ... A 5/12 roof rises 5 inches over a length of 12 inches. This works out to an angle of 22.62 degrees. This is an example of a hipped concrete roof.

WebThis type of pitched roof provided for a span of up to 3.6 meters. 6. Closed a Couple of Roof. It is similar to the couple roof in structure except it has a tie beam joining the legs of the two common rafters near the support wall. It is named as closed couple roof as the tie-beam closes the couple roof structure. WebWhat are the common parts of a roof?
